# California AB 2212 (20152016) — Pupils: suspensions and expulsions: bullying: electronic acts: video.
(1) Existing law prohibits the suspension, or recommendation for expulsion, of a pupil from school unless the superintendent of the school district or the principal of the school determines that the pupil has committed any of various specified acts, including, but not limited to, engaging in an act of bullying by means of an electronic act. Existing law defines "electronic act" as the creation or transmission originated on or off the schoolsite, by means of an electronic device, including, but not limited to, a telephone, wireless telephone, or other wireless communication device, computer, or pager, of a communication, including, but not limited to, a message, text, sound, or image, or a post on a social network Internet Web site.

## Timeline
The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.
- **2016-02-18** Read first time. To print. `reading-1`
- **2016-02-19** From printer. May be heard in committee March 20.
- **2016-03-03** Referred to Com. on ED. `referral-committee`
- **2016-03-30** From committee chair, with author's amendments: Amend, and re-refer to Com. on ED. Read second time and amended. `reading-2, amendment-introduction, amendment-passage, reading-1`
- **2016-03-31** Re-referred to Com. on ED. `referral-committee`
- **2016-05-05** From committee: Do pass. To Consent Calendar. (Ayes 7. Noes 0.) (May 4). `committee-passage-favorable, committee-passage`
- **2016-05-09** Read second time. Ordered to Consent Calendar. `reading-2, reading-1`
- **2016-05-12** Read third time. Passed. Ordered to the Senate. (Ayes 78. Noes 0. Page 4791.) `reading-3, passage, reading-1`
- **2016-05-12** In Senate. Read first time. To Com. on RLS. for assignment. `reading-1`
- **2016-05-19** Referred to Com. on ED. `referral-committee`
- **2016-06-08** From committee: Do pass. (Ayes 9. Noes 0.) (June 8). `committee-passage-favorable, committee-passage`
- **2016-06-09** Read second time. Ordered to third reading. `reading-2, reading-1`
- **2016-08-16** Read third time and amended. Ordered to second reading. `reading-3, amendment-passage, reading-1`
- **2016-08-17** Read second time. Ordered to third reading. `reading-2, reading-1`
- **2016-08-18** Read third time. Passed. Ordered to the Assembly. (Ayes 38. Noes 0. Page 5125.). `reading-3, passage, reading-1`
- **2016-08-19** In Assembly. Concurrence in Senate amendments pending. May be considered on or after August 21 pursuant to Assembly Rule 77.
- **2016-08-24** Senate amendments concurred in. To Engrossing and Enrolling. (Ayes 79. Noes 0. Page 6193.). `committee-passage-favorable, amendment-passage`
- **2016-08-31** Enrolled and presented to the Governor at 4 p.m.
- **2016-09-21** Approved by the Governor. `executive-signature`
- **2016-09-21** Chaptered by Secretary of State - Chapter 412, Statutes of 2016.
